一、流状态和输入验证1、Stream statesios_base 类包含几个状态标志,用于指示使用流时可能发生的各种情况: 虽然这些标志存在于 ios_base 中,但因为 ios 是从 ios_base 派生的,而且 ios 比 ios_base 需要更少的输入,所以它们通常通过 ios 访问(例如,
Linux中的动态链接库(Dynamic Link Library)是一种非常重要的技术,它使得程序可以在运行时加载动态链接库,并且调用其中的函数。在Linux中,常见的动态链接库函数包括dlopen和dlsym。本文将重点介绍这两个函数的作用和用法,以及它们在Linux系统中的重要性。
首先,让我们来看看dlopen函数。dlopen函数用于在程序运行时加载动态链接库。它的原型如下:void*
原创
2024-05-08 10:19:48
141阅读
C++程序test.cpp使用g++编译生成动态库//函数名int test(){//函数实现}g++ -shared -o libtest.so -fPIC test.c使用dlsym调用test时,报错undefinedsymbol:test使用nm查看动态库内函数,nm libtest.so发现存在_Z4testv。原函数test,生成动态库之后,
原创
2021-07-06 16:44:13
1019阅读
drastic模拟器是一款在安卓平台上的NDS模拟器,让玩家可以在安卓平台中体验NDS游戏,这款模拟器小编感觉还可以,在这里分享一下玩家的使用经验。新模拟器出来了,过程各种坎坷,就不在这里多累赘了,主要是谈谈自己第一次使用的经验供大家参考。1、我们安装好模拟器后如果直接打开的话会出现以下界面:这是因为缺少三个BIOS文件,请自行百度下载,然后放入手机sdcard/Android/data/com.
转载
2023-12-11 13:26:04
40阅读
# Python Error输出解析
Python是一种非常流行的编程语言,但在编写代码时难免会出现错误。当程序出现错误时,Python会输出一些错误信息来帮助我们定位和解决问题。本文将介绍Python错误输出的各种类型,并提供相应的示例代码来帮助读者更好地理解和处理错误。
## 常见的Python错误类型
在Python中,常见的错误类型包括语法错误、运行时错误和逻辑错误。下面我们将分别介
原创
2024-06-25 05:47:51
78阅读
一.因为昨天做死把公司的apache换成了nginx,登陆某项目果然报500错误,现正在学习nginx..就是这样二.nginx配置1.初始配置 nginx 的默认配置文件位于 /etc/nginx/nginx.conf 在配置文件中有一行: include /etc/nginx/sites-enabled/*; 这一行加载了一个外部的配置文件,sites-enabled 文件夹下只有
# 实现Redis输出Error日志
## 引言
在开发中,错误日志是非常重要的,它可以帮助我们追踪和修复代码中的问题。Redis作为一种高性能的数据存储解决方案,在实际应用中也需要记录错误信息。本文将向你介绍如何在Redis中实现输出Error日志的功能。
## 步骤概览
下面是实现"Redis输出Error日志"的步骤概览:
| 步骤 | 描述 |
| ---- | ---- |
| 步
原创
2023-10-07 04:28:10
197阅读
文章目录Docker常用命令帮助命令镜像命令容器命令常用的其它命令⭐小结 Docker常用命令参考官网帮助命令docker version # 显示docker的版本信息
docker info # 显示docker的系统信息
docker 命令 --help # 帮助命令镜像命令docker images 查看本地主机上所有的镜像[root@localhost /]# doc
转载
2024-09-15 15:39:08
33阅读
Linux/unix 提供了使用 dlopen 和 dlsym 方法动态加载库和调用函数,这套方法在 macOS 和 iOS 上也支持。dlopen 打开一个库,获取句柄。dlsym 在打开的库中查找符号的值。dlclose 关闭句柄。dlerror 返回一个描述最后一次调用dlopen、dlsym,或 dlclose 的错误信息的字符串。动态调用 printf 函数,编写测试代码如下:#impo
原创
2018-12-31 20:51:44
10000+阅读
在dlopen()函数以指定模式打开指定的动态链接库文件,并返回一个句柄给dlsym()的调用进程。使用dlclose()来卸载打开的库。dlopen: dlopen() The function dlopen() loads the dynamic library file named...
转载
2016-01-07 13:25:00
372阅读
2评论
Python format 格式化函数Python2.6 开始,新增了一种格式化字符串的函数 str.format(),它增强了字符串格式化的功能。基本语法是通过 {} 和 : 来代替以前的 % 。format 函数可以接受不限个参数,位置可以不按顺序。>>>"{} {}".format("hello", "w
转载
2024-07-24 09:49:06
113阅读
错误如下:/usr/bin/ld: /tmp/cc317wRL.o: undefined reference to symbol 'dlsym@@GLIBC_2.17'/usr/lib/gcc/aarch64-linux-gnu/5/../../../aarch64-linux-gnu/libdl.so: error adding symbols: DSO missing from com...
原创
2021-08-07 13:27:13
2502阅读
错误如下:/usr/bin/ld: /tmp/cc317wRL.o: undefined reference to symbol 'dlsym@@GLIBC_2.17'/usr/lib/gcc/aarch64-linux-gnu/5/../../../aarch64-linux-gnu/libdl.so: error adding symbols: DSO missing from com...
原创
2022-02-07 14:18:57
2204阅读
ERROR | [iOS] unknown: Encountered an unknown error找到最有用的这篇文章就是在这里使用环境Xcode 8.0 正式版cocoapods 1.0.1。。。。解决方案http://www.googleplus.party/2016/10/20/ERROR-iOS-unknown-Encountered-an-unknown-error/
原创
2023-02-27 10:35:02
286阅读
dlsym是什么?见:采用dlopen、dlsym、dlclose加载动态链接库【总结】
原创
2021-09-02 15:11:14
1151阅读
使用log4j 记录日志甚是方便,其提供了两种日志配置方式,log4j.propertes和log4j.xml,这篇文件先贴出log4j.properties配置方式1、log4j.properties文件配置简析下面给出了log4j.properties文件常用的一些信息,在使用时只需拷贝部分过来并把注释放开即可,如有问题 感谢留言指正.##logger是进行记录的主要类,appender是记录
# Java如何输出error日志
在Java应用程序中,输出error日志非常重要,可以帮助开发人员快速定位和解决问题。Java提供了几种方式来输出error日志,包括使用java.util.logging包、log4j框架和logback框架等。下面将分别介绍这几种方式的使用方法。
## 使用java.util.logging包输出error日志
java.util.logging是Ja
原创
2024-03-16 03:31:30
157阅读
# Android 打印输出 error 教程
## 引言
在Android开发过程中,出现错误是常有的事情。为了快速定位问题并进行调试,我们可以通过打印输出来获取错误信息。本文将向您展示如何在Android应用程序中打印输出错误。
## 整体流程
下面的表格展示了整个流程的步骤。
| 步骤 | 描述 |
| ------ | ------ |
| 1 | 导入Log类 |
| 2 | 使用
原创
2024-01-24 10:17:22
147阅读
DLOPEN DLMOPEN DLCLOSE NAME dlclose, dlopen, dlmopen - 打开/关闭共享对象 SYNOPSIS #include <dlfcn.h> void *dlopen(const char *filename, int flags); int dlclos ...
转载
2021-10-18 17:15:00
750阅读
2评论
# 解决 iOS Archive Error 的指南
在iOS开发中,Archive是将应用程序打包为可分发的格式的过程。然而,有时我们会遇到“Archive Error”的问题。本文将向您展示如何解决这些错误,确保您的应用能够顺利归档。
## 流程图
以下是解决iOS Archive Error的基本流程:
```mermaid
flowchart TD
A[建立项目] -->
原创
2024-08-20 05:31:59
69阅读